titleOfInvention An organic electroluminescent compound and an organic electroluminescent device comprising the same
abstract The present invention relates to a novel organic electroluminescent compound and an organic electroluminescent device comprising the same. The organic electroluminescent compound of the present invention has a high glass transition temperature and is excellent in thermal stability. When the organic electroluminescent compound of the present invention is used, an organic electroluminescent device having excellent current efficiency can be manufactured.
